首页 > 运维 > linux运维 > 正文

linux查看进程所在路径

爱谁谁
发布: 2024-08-17 18:54:43
原创
2203人浏览过
Linux 中进程的路径可以通过以下方法查看:1. 使用 ps 命令获取完整命令行;2. 查看 /proc 文件系统中的 "cmdline" 文件;3. 使用 ltrace 命令跟踪 execve 系统调用。

linux查看进程所在路径

如何查看 Linux 中进程的路径

Linux 系统中,进程的路径可以通过以下方法查看:

1. 使用 ps 命令

ps 命令可以显示正在运行的进程信息,其中包含进程的路径:

<code>ps -ef | grep <process_name></code>
登录后复制

其中:

  • <process_name> 是要查找的进程名称。
  • -ef 选项显示所有正在运行的进程,并包含完整的命令行。

例如,要查找名为 "firefox" 的进程的路径,可以运行以下命令:

<code>ps -ef | grep firefox</code>
登录后复制

2. 使用 /proc 文件系统

/proc 文件系统包含一个特殊文件,其中包含每个进程的信息,包括其路径。该文件名为 "cmdline",位于以下目录中:

WebSen!NT B2B电子商务系统
WebSen!NT B2B电子商务系统

更新列表:1.求职列表后台审核了也显示不出来。2.点了职位后页面跳转不正确。3.首页点了人才简历页面你所在的位置标签不正确。4.点了职位后页面没有出现应聘此岗位标签。5.人才简历图片保存不下来。6.人才没有照片显示找不到路径的图片。7.首页资讯报错,and 附近有语法错误。8.资讯下面的热点资讯没有图片不显示无图出来。9.人才查看自己的职位列表表头显示不正确。10.人才的上传了图片,但是首页推荐信

WebSen!NT B2B电子商务系统 0
查看详情 WebSen!NT B2B电子商务系统
<code>/proc/<pid>/cmdline</code>
登录后复制

其中:

  • <pid> 是进程的进程 ID。

例如,要查看进程 ID 为 12345 的进程的路径,可以运行以下命令:

<code>cat /proc/12345/cmdline</code>
登录后复制

3. 使用 ltrace 命令

ltrace 命令可以跟踪进程的系统调用,并显示进程所执行的命令行,其中也包含进程的路径。

<code>ltrace -p <pid> -a execve</code>
登录后复制

其中:

  • <pid> 是要跟踪的进程的进程 ID。
  • -a execve 选项仅跟踪 execve 系统调用,该调用用于启动新进程。

例如,要跟踪进程 ID 为 12345 的进程的启动,可以运行以下命令:

<code>ltrace -p 12345 -a execve</code>
登录后复制

以上就是linux查看进程所在路径的详细内容,更多请关注php中文网其它相关文章!

相关标签:
最佳 Windows 性能的顶级免费优化软件
最佳 Windows 性能的顶级免费优化软件

每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。

下载
来源:php中文网
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n
最新问题
开源免费商场系统广告
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新 English
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送
PHP中文网APP
随时随地碎片化学习

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号